As time changed, so did its architecture. Egypt accumulated a grand amount of money. Hence, Egyptian pharaohs spent a great amount on architecture to display their newly acquired wealth. The Great Pyramids of Gizeh were built during the Old Kingdom.The smaller pyramids are known as the pyramids of Menkaurea, which are dated between the years 2490-2472 BCE. The pyramid of Khafre was built between the years 2520-2494 BCE. While, the pyramids of Khufu was built between the years 2551-2528 BCE. They Great Pyramids were built during the Fourth Dynasty. The Great Pyramids symbolize the Egyptian’s architectural excellence. Once, starting with simple stone structures, otherwise known as mustabas to building grand structures all within the same dynasty, demonstrates Egypt’s architectural and ingenuity. Many researchers have theorized how the Great Pyramids were exactly formed. The Great Pyramids represent rebirth, which are presented in pyramid texts and in its architecture itself. According to the history, most temples of Egypt, especially in the north area, incorporated a mound of earth to represent a symbol of the original site of all life. The Egyptians started shaping such mounds as a small hill of earth or sand, but then these mounds eventually took the form of a small pyramid carved from a single block of stone.

The Great Pyramids of Giza were finished around 2560 B.C. The largest of the three pyramids was constructed for Khufu who was the second Pharaoh of the Fourth Dynasty. The pyramids are located in Cairo, Egypt and create a complex of three limestone tombs that mimic the formation of the stars in Orion’s belt. Briar suggested as to why pyramids all around the globe were similar shape was that all of the civilizations that created pyramids had to follow the same laws of physics that govern the universe. Dr. Briar said that to create a stable structure, the civilizations had to create something that was larger at the base and became increasingly narrow. Another reason for similar pyramid structures was that the pyramids were often somehow related to the sky. What makes the pyramids different is the reason for their creation. According to the Patterns of World History, the inhabitants of an Egyptian kingdom were servants who’s duty was to help the King by building him a tomb as he goes on his journey to reach that sky (Silvers 48-50). For Egyptians, the pyramids were to honor the dead how became gods. According to the video, The Mesopotamian pyramids were made as a signal to the gods that humans were the sole rulers of the physical plain. The temples were for the humans to enjoy not the gods. The most famous of all ancient pyramids are the pyramids located in the deserts of Egypt. From 2630 B.C. to 1530 B.C. ancient Egyptians built over 90 pyramids. These pyramids were built as burial places for Egyptian kings, queens, and other royal or rich Egyptians. Egyptians believed in the afterlife. They believed that they would journey to a new world after they died and that they would need their bodies for this new life. The body would go through a mummification process before being laid rest inside of the pyramid.
